Piattino, combines rustic Italian & International flavor with the colorful bounty of fresh Italian & Northwest ingredients, to bring you a healthy and unique menu. Our wood fired oven brings out the flavors that are reminiscent of the Italian way. We hand select the freshest produce, meats, and our house made pasta, bread and cheeses will add to your exquisite dining experience you and your guests will never forget.

Elevated Italian small plates & wood-fired pizzas, in a cozy space lined with wood from an old barn.

First of all, the Piattino online menu does not do the restaurant justice. When I ate at Piattino on February 8,2026, I found many more items available on the menu that are listed on their website.
My dining companion and I could not decide among the many delicious things listed on the menu so we each ordered an entrée to eat for dine in, and took an entrée home for later.

We started with an Organic Roasted Beet Salad and “Funghi Repieni” Stuffed Mushrooms. Both were full of flavor and beautifully presented.

I had Squash Risotto for my main course. (It was so delicious I purchased one to take home to my daughter who was not with us.) A must for risotto lovers!

My dining companion had the Goat cheese Pizza. She enjoyed it and I had a piece. Another hit!

I brought home Eggplant Parmigiana which I devoured the next day. I love Eggplant Parmigiana and always order it when I find it on a menu. Piattino’s version is one of the best I have ever had. The eggplant was layered with cheese served with a light “San Marzano” tomato sauce. The eggplant was served with handmade pasta tossed in pistachio pesto. The pasta was unique and wonderful also.

My dining companion had an Espresso Martini shown in the photos below. Beautiful!

All of the food at Piattino is very fresh. The service was impeccable (unfortunately, I did not get the name of the server). A truly unforgettable dining experience. I highly recommend Piattino for an Italian meal!!

I recently visited for the first time and it has quickly become my new favorite restaurant. The food quality is fantastic and incredibly fresh, from the prosciutto de parma and caña de oveja cheese board to the lamb pappardelle and cannolis, everything was delicious.

What I appreciated most was the restraint shown in the kitchen. While many Italian restaurants over-rely on oil and butter, the dishes here let the high-quality ingredients shine. The sauces were perfectly executed as compliments that highlighted the flavors rather than masking them.

The experience was made even better by the genuinely friendly service from both the host and our server. Combined with the warm, modern woodsy decor, the atmosphere is wonderful. I can’t wait to go back and try more of the menu!
